Sziasztok ,
A feladatom a következő:
Bizonyos e-mail címre érkező levelek mellékletét kell leválasztanom és elhelyeznem egy könyvtárba. Csak a csatolmányt s nem a levéllel együtt.
A környzet debian+ postfif+dovecot.
Milyen megoldást programot javasoltok rá ?
Köszönöm előre is
lelkész
- 1648 megtekintés
Hozzászólások
munpack kell neked.
- A hozzászóláshoz be kell jelentkezni
thx, ez hasznos dolognak tunik:-)
- A hozzászóláshoz be kell jelentkezni
köszi nézem
- A hozzászóláshoz be kell jelentkezni
Ahogy nézem én azt látom , hogy a levelet kódolja át és készít belőle egy állományt valahová.
Vagy tévednék ?
Nekem a levélhez csatolt valami.lmx filet kell /home/valahova/valami.lmx átmásolnom.
- A hozzászóláshoz be kell jelentkezni
nem probaltam meg ki, de a munpack man-ja szerint megadsz neki egy file nevet, ami a mellekleteket tartalmazo email vagy a standard bemenetere kuldod azt, o meg szepen kipakolja belole fileokba a csatolmanyokat
kozben kiprobaltam, es tenyleg ezt teszi:-)
- A hozzászóláshoz be kell jelentkezni
ok
koszonom
- A hozzászóláshoz be kell jelentkezni
mar csak egy kerdesm van .
procmailrc-vel szeretnem egyutt futtatni de a kovetkezo scritp nem igazan fut le:
MAILDIR=$HOME/
DEFAULT=$MAILDIR/$USERNAME/mail
LOGFILE=$MAILDIR/log_procmailrc
:0 c
* ^To:.*valami@valami.com
* ^From:.*valami@valami.com
* ^Content-Type: application/xml; name="*.lmx"
* ^Content-Disposition: attachment; filename="*.lmx"
| munpack mail
A procmail-es resz rendben lefut de a munpackos nem .
Egszeruen nem indul el.
Ha kezzel adom ki a parancsot akkor meg igen.
Mit nezek el nagyon ?
A procmailrc-s peldaknal pedig ilyen modon irtak le.
Koszi
Lelkesz
- A hozzászóláshoz be kell jelentkezni
Próbáld meg teljes útvonallal megadni a munpack-ot. Hátha csak ennyi a gond.
- A hozzászóláshoz be kell jelentkezni
mar probaltam ugy sem jo
- A hozzászóláshoz be kell jelentkezni
| munpack . Nem kell a mail hozza mert a standard inputot varja
- A hozzászóláshoz be kell jelentkezni
uudeview tudja, amit szeretnél. 1-2 éve használom élesben pont erre, nálam .zip-eket vesz ki levélből.
Ha esetleg winmail.dat csatolmány is előkerülne egyszer, akkor pedig besegíthet az mha-decode, tnef páros. :) Csak azért biggyesztemm ide, mert nálam eljött az az idő, amikor a küldő robotprogram más formátumra állt, és az uudeview nem tudott megküzdeni egymaga a winmail.dat formával.
- A hozzászóláshoz be kell jelentkezni
Talán ez jó lesz? Persze lehetséges, hogy használat előtt egy kicsit át kell vakarni a forráskódot, hogy célnak megfeleljen. Íme:
http://pts.szit.bme.hu/rmattach-latest.tar.gz
http://www.youtube.com/watch?v=QXz7-BNC6jw
http://nocirc.org/
- A hozzászóláshoz be kell jelentkezni